Intelligent Automation Conference North America 2026 Comes to San Jose as Demand for Automation & Workflows Accelerates
The event will bring together enterprise leaders, automation engineers, business strategists, and technology providers.
SAN JOSE, CA, UNITED STATES, March 9, 2026 /EINPresswire.com/ -- Intelligent Automation Conference North America 2026 Comes to San Jose as Demand for Automation & AI‑Driven Workflows AcceleratesThe event will bring together enterprise leaders, automation engineers, business strategists, and technology providers to examine how intelligent automation, AI, and digital workflows are transforming business operations and enterprise productivity.
The Intelligent Automation Conference North America will take place on May 18–19, 2026, at the San Jose McEnery Convention Center, bringing together automation professionals, IT leaders, solution architects, and process specialists for two days of in‑depth discussion and industry collaboration.
As organisations increasingly adopt intelligent automation, cognitive technologies, RPA, and AI‑enabled workflows to drive operational efficiency and strategic growth, the event will provide a platform for exploring the technologies, implementation strategies, and case studies shaping modern business transformation.

Day One: Productivity and Efficiency with Human‑IA Collaboration
Day One focuses on how organisations can maximise productivity and business value by combining human talent with intelligent automation technologies.
Sessions will explore measuring ROI for automation projects, agentic automation systems, and hyperautomation strategies that streamline workflows and unlock operational performance.
Featured sessions include panels on real‑world ROI measurement, technical deep dives into autonomous systems, and practical talks on intelligent document processing and designing agentic AI for enterprise use.
Day Two: Physical AI – Robotics & Autonomous Systems
Day Two shifts to the emerging domain of Physical AI, where intelligent systems move beyond software to act in the real world.
Discussions will cover robotics, autonomous systems, fleet orchestration, and vision AI, highlighting how AI‑powered machines are being deployed in manufacturing, logistics, and other dynamic environments.
Key agenda topics include coordination at fleet scale, embodied intelligence stacks, and the strategic opportunities ahead as AI transitions from digital insights to real‑world action and automation at scale.
